Jan 15, 2021 2.3 Wiring diagrams; Planning; Firewall electrical items Category: Electrical
1. Made some cleanups and clarifications to my wiring diagrams. Researched exactly how power is to be provided to the GTN 650, and made sure the wires I'm about to run are properly sized and protected. (The GTN 650 has by the most stringent power requirements of any avionics box in my plane, with seven (7) separate power inputs across three connectors.)

2. Planned the wire routing for the magneto leads, which will pass through their own separate hole in the firewall, and will be routed just underneath the forward baggage compartment on the far left side.

3. Laid out some the major electrical components that will be mounted on the front of the firewall, and decided to mount them together on a custom 5"x9" standoff plate, using Z-channel as a support. I don't have enough spare 0.050" aluminum sheet to make it yet. So for now, I'm going to mock it up with poster-board. (The only items that will not be on this plate are the two shunts.). Each of the items will be fastened with nutplates so they can be easily changed out if needed at a future date.
